publication name Left versus Right Radial Artery Approach for Diagnostic Coronary Angiography. Benha University Experience.
Authors Mohamed A.Tabl*, Fathy Soilam .

Abstract

Objectives: The transradial approach has been used widely for both diagnostic and interventional coronary procedures. There is no universal consensus on proceeding to the radial access from either the left or the right artery. Most cardiologists have focused solely on using the right radial approach (RRA) and rarely consider the left radial approach. This study aimed to compare the effectiveness of the two approaches and identified factors associated with failure of the procedure. Methods: This study included 175 patients who underwent diagnostic coronary angiography in Cath Lab of Benha University Hospitals: a left radial approach was used in 90 and a right radial approach in 85. Results: The procedure could not be completed using the initial approach selected in 7 patients (5 right radial vs. 2 left radial; P=0.069). Use of a right radial approach was found to be associated with prolonged fluoroscopy time, procedure duration (P0.05). Non significant increase in contrast volume was associated with RR approach (P = 0.08). Conclusion: This study demonstrated that left radial access is preferable to right radial access in terms of fluoroscopy time , procedure duration and failure using the initial approach for the diagnostic coronary angiography. The import of this study lies in its great shock to the concept of convenient radial access from the right artery.
